Guest: Kenneth Ginsburg, author of Lighthouse Parenting.
Topic:
Navigating Parenting with Love and Guidance
Issues: Lighthouse parenting emphasizes balance between guidance and independence; children learn best through making mistakes and recovering from them; preparation is key to protecting children from life’s challenges; parents should model healthy coping strategies for their children; transparency about one’s own imperfections fosters trust and growth; effective communication involves using the language of resilience; empathy and affirmation are crucial in supporting children; understanding a child’s perspective is essential for effective guidance; addressing bullying requires both empathy for the victim and understanding the bully’s behavior.

Guests: Armin Brott and Sal Giorgianni
Topics:
Things That Make Us Scratch Our Heads:
Issues: Dementia has no definitive cure or prevention method; kale’s health benefits are exaggerated; moderation is key; Gen Z often distrusts medical professionals, relying on social media instead; health advice from social media can be misleading and dangerous; ADHD is a complex condition that requires careful diagnosis and management; Not all children diagnosed with ADHD need medication; Understanding the differences in ADHD presentation between boys and girls is important; critical thinking is essential when interpreting health studies and articles; there is no magic solution for health; simple, consistent habits are best.

Armin Brott, MBA, CMHE

Armin Brott is passionate about improving the health and wellbeing of men, boys, and those who care about them. He’s a nationally recognized authority on men’s health; author of Blueprint for Men’s Health, Your Head: An Owner’s Manual, and other books on the topic; co-founder of Healthy Men Inc.; host of the nationally syndicated “Positive Parenting” radio show and podcasts; and creator of the nationally syndicated “Healthy Men” column. He’s also a pioneering thought leader in the field of fatherhood whose best-selling books include The Expectant Father, The New Father, The Single Father, and Father for Life. His columns, radio shows, public speaking, and extensive media appearances have helped millions of men around the world become the fathers they want to be—and that their children need them to be. Brott has also been a moderator and/or participant in numerous panels on men’s health and has had the honor to speak about men’s health and fatherhood in Congressional briefings and at the White House. He has three grown children and lives near San Francisco, California.
